AMDs Vega to Power LiquidSky Game Streaming

AMD’s upcoming Vega architecture-based GPUs have been selected to power LiquidSky, enabling gamers around the world to enjoy the power of Vega from anywhere.

LiquidSky’s 1.4 million beta users now play any PC video game as it was meant to be enjoyed — from the latest AAA titles to indie hits — on Android phone or tablet, low-spec Windows, Mac, and even Linux devices. With Vega’s Radeon Virtualized Encode at the heart of the service, subscribers will relish a high-quality gaming experience on par with enthusiast gaming PCs, but at a much lower cost through LiquidSky’s low-cost and free subscription models. Gamers can benefit from the GPU performance by connecting to any of 13 LiquidSky global data centers.

The new Vega graphics architecture will be built on a 14nm manufacturing process and drive the next-generation family of enthusiast-class Radeon graphics cards. Vega-based GPUs will have unique features like Radeon Virtualized Encode that bring cloud-based streaming services to new levels of quality, reliability, and security.

GPU products based on the Vega architecture are expected to ship in the second quarter of 2017.
